Imperial Marriage

Edward Cecil, son of the great Lord Salisbury, married Violet Maxse in 1894. While Cecil was besieged at Mafeking during the Boer War, Violet began an affair with Alfred Milner, the High Commissioner responsible for British policy, which was to last all their lives. This title is a portrait of a family, a marriage and an age now gone for ever.
